"Cesspool" Meaning

A cesspool is a type of large underground container, typically made of brick, concrete, or ceramic, that collects and holds human waste and other liquid waste material, often for a short period before being removed or emptied. In modern times, cesspools are often replaced with sewage systems that connect to a municipal sewer line, but in some areas, especially rural or remote areas, cesspools remain a common method of sewage disposal. The term "cesspool" can also be used metaphorically to describe a place or situation that is morbid, dirty, or unpleasant.
